The Crescent Valley will have periods of snow that can last for weeks. Snow can at times be well over a foot deep. It can also be below freezing for weeks. However, the weather is nothing that will stop modern earth moving equipment from digging, scraping or loading placer laden soils.

Fort Collins is different than Crescent Valley in that much of Nevada lies in the Sierra Nevada "shadow". The extreme height and elevations of the Sierra Nevada range pull most of the moisture from weather systems and leave a dry area to the east, Nevada.
